Home department to hold meeting on naxals tommorow: Minister
Bangalore, July 16 (UNI) Karnataka Home Minister M P Prakash today said that a meeting to discuss the situation in the aftermath of police encounter in which five 'naxalites' were killed near Menasinahadya village in Chikamagaur district last week.
Replying to a query by BJP Member Prahbhakar Bangera during the zero hour in the Legislative Assembly, Mr Prakash said that elected representatives of four naxal affected districts, coming under Westren Ghats, along with police officials and home department officials would take part in the meeting.
The encounter was condemned by several activists who accused the police of killing four innocent tribals branding them as naxalites.
While the other person dead was confirmed as a naxal leader.
Deputy Chief Minister B S Yediyurappa would also attend the meeting as he is holding the finance port folio, he said.
Mr Prakash said that he had asked the police officials to visit the spot to collect the first hand information on the latest law and order situation in the region and submit a report to the government.
He said that the Home department would hold a meeting of elected representatives of the other districts which have been affected by naxal presence soon.
